Packers rest Rodgers, Flynn to start vs. Lions

GREEN BAY, WIS. (AP) - Aaron Rodgers is inactive for the Green Bay Packers' regular season finale against the Detroit Lions on Sunday.

Backup Matt Flynn will start for the Packers, who already have clinched the No. 1 seed in the NFC and are facing windy, snowy conditions at Lambeau Field.

The Packers will rest several other star players with nagging injuries, including cornerback Charles Woodson, linebacker Clay Matthews, wide receiver Greg Jennings, right tackle Bryan Bulaga, running back James Starks and wide receiver Randall Cobb.

Veteran left tackle Chad Clifton will start his first game since Oct. 9 for the Packers. Clifton hurt his hamstring in the Packers' victory at Atlanta, then hurt his back during the rehabilitation process.

Defensive tackle Corey Williams and safety Louis Delmas are inactive for Detroit. Sammie Hill will start in Williams' place, and Chris Harris will start for Delmas.
